Kendriya Vidyalaya Sangathan STEM and ADVANCE Teacher Training aligned with the vision of NEP 2020 and NCF 2023 proposes a nationwide capacity-building initiative to strengthen education through the effective utilization of emerging technologies.

The initiative targets comprehensive STEM and Advanced-level Training for a total of 4,224 teachers from 913 PM SHRI Kendriya Vidyalayas across India. This program is implemented by Kendriya Vidyalaya Sangathan in collaboration with IHFC (TIH of IIT Delhi).

Curriculum

Comprehensive Training Themes

Seven core components designed to transform teaching methodologies and enhance digital competencies.

AI-Powered Lesson Planning

Introduction to AI tools like Medha AI, ChatGPT, Perplexity AI, and Eduaide for generating NEP/NCF-aligned lesson plans, personalized content, and remedial lesson planning.

Tech-Integrated Pedagogy

Subject-specific digital tools: PhET Simulations for Physics, molecule visualization for Chemistry, BioDigital Human for Biology, and Desmos/GeoGebra for Mathematics.

21st-Century Assessment Tools

Shift from rote testing to competency-based assessments using Google Forms with AI scoring, Quizizz, Kahoot!, Mentimeter, and Edulastic for interactive, diagnostic evaluations.

ATL/STEM Lab Integration

Empower teachers to engage students with ATL resources including low-cost tinkering kits, open-source robotics (Tinkercad, Arduino IDE), and 3D modeling for prototyping.

Smartboards & Digital Teaching Aids

Master tools like Canva for Education, Genially, Google Jamboard, OBS Studio, and Loom for creating visual-rich presentations and recording explainer videos.

AI Ethics & Digital Citizenship

Explore ethical implications of AI in classrooms, student privacy, digital safety, responsible content sourcing, and authenticity verification through case studies and best practices.

Scientific Exposure

Guided exposure visits to local innovation centers, industry labs, or university departments to connect textbook science to industrial applications and future careers.

Target Group

Post Graduate Teachers (PGT) in Mathematics, Physics, Chemistry, Biology, and Trained Graduate Teachers (TGT) in Mathematics & Science.

Program Mode

Residential training at Technology Innovation Hub of IIT Delhi, NITs, MMTTC, and premier institutions across India.
